Fred W. - 22 Apr 2004 12:04 GMT
> 'tis moot now; I was bidding for a car I didn't win, but it was a '91 'H'
> 520 - I suspect it did have the M50.

It's easy to tell by looking, if this comes up again in the future.  M20 has
no black plastic cowling, all exposed engine parts are aluminum (valve
cover, intake manifold, etc.).

OTOH, M50 has black plastic cowling over the valve cover and injectors and a
black intake manifold.
